What is HSN Code 5001?

HSN code 5001 is the Harmonized System of Nomenclature classification for Silk-Worm Cocoons Suitable For Reeling under India's Goods and Services Tax (GST). It is a 4-digit code sitting at the heading (4-digit) level of the HSN hierarchy.

This code belongs to Chapter 50 — Silk, which is part of Section XI: Textiles & Textile Articles. Every GST-registered business supplying silk-worm cocoons suitable for reeling must quote HSN 5001 (or the digit-length required for its turnover) on tax invoices and in GSTR-1.

How many digits is HSN code 5001?

5001 is a 4-digit HSN code — a heading (4-digit). Businesses declare 4-digit HSN (turnover up to ₹5 crore) or 6-digit HSN (above ₹5 crore) on GST invoices; 8-digit codes are used for exports and imports.
